A surfer who was attacked by a shark off South Australia's Kangaroo Island has told how he fought the shark as it bit him.

Lee Berryman was surfing at a popular surf break, known as The Sewer, at D'Estrees Bay about 1.30pm yesterday when he was attacked by what was believed to be a bronze whaler shark that was chasing a seal.

He was bitten twice, suffering injuries to his leg, before he drove himself to hospital.

Berryman spoke to 9News from his hospital bed, where he admitted he thought he may not survive the attack.

"This could be the end, because I had to paddle to the rocks," he said.

"It probably only took me four minutes to get to the rocks, felt like half an hour because he kept coming back.
